Status: Open Resolution: None Priority: 5 Private: No Submitted By: Jindrich Makovicka (makovick) Assigned to: Nobody/Anonymous (nobody) Summary: GMail IMAP support hack Initial Comment: Hi, GMail's current IMAP implementation does not properly quote the mailbox names in the STATUS replies, like [20:01:27] IMAP4> 633 STATUS "[Gmail]/Sent Mail" (MESSAGES UIDNEXT UIDVALIDITY UNSEEN) [20:01:27] IMAP4< * STATUS [Gmail]/Sent Mail (MESSAGES 520 UIDNEXT 765 UIDVALIDITY 4 UNSEEN 6) [20:01:27] IMAP4< 633 OK Success The attached patch works around it by retrying of the mailbox name parsing when there is no opening paren available yet. ---------------------------------------------------------------------- You can respond by visiting: https://sourceforge.net/tracker/?func=detail&atid=429698&aid=1822292&group_id=41064 ------------------------------------------------------------------------- This SF.net email is sponsored by: Splunk Inc.
